Output c763eba65b55617e961d600ca317082b757da4f0e8cdd8fc658ab44bd8329a89:12

value
916585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a313bbf56f7843ec4475249a6548d7fb220ca1 OP_EQUAL
address
34rAFrsNnz7oD6rEvSDk4dDyTfg8XkDC4m
transaction
c763eba65b55617e961d600ca317082b757da4f0e8cdd8fc658ab44bd8329a89
confirmations
264442
spent
true